IPAL will Be Built on Jalan Bangka IX

Cattle rancher on Jalan bangka IX, Bangka Urban Village, Mampang Prapatan, South Jakarta, advised to construct wastewater treatment plant (IPAL) to overcome the animal waste pollution that often complained by surrounding residents.

"We often received the resident's complaint of animal waste on Jalan Bangka IX," told Economy Section Head of South Jakarta Administration, Shita Damayanti, Tuesday (4/28).

Damayanti continued, after mediation with residents, the cattle rancher agreed to build IPAL at the ranch that established since 1970 and has 20 cows in it.

According to her, the construction will be coordinated with South Jakarta Environment Office (KLH) and Jakarta Environmental Management Agency (BPLHD).

Contacted separately, South Jakarta Marine, Agriculture, and Food Security Sub Department Head, Sri Hartati mentioned, the IPAL construction needs an adequate land to process animal waste into fertilizer, biogas, and clear odorless waste.

"Actually, the problem is due to the narrow area so the management is not optimal and the productive land instead used for people's home," told Hartati.
